Output 38c570010731ec66eac1ea7c900c3ab1510839d85d2344f05235a7b1d8940d39:1

value
95065760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a676da5d0445dea500fd14249f2f55c418d6961a OP_EQUAL
address
MP5LnKk9c7mos2iBS2WxzWELdpbBVaZWen
transaction
38c570010731ec66eac1ea7c900c3ab1510839d85d2344f05235a7b1d8940d39
spent
true